pl/sql导入导出

摘要: PL/SQL Developer导入、导出表结构和表数据在表的所有者不能改变的情况下,可以使用导入导出表结构和表数据的方法,将表移动到你想要的所有者下(注:特别是建立表的时候如果以sysdba的身份登录的话,所有表的所有者都为sys,此时会对你用c#访问数据库产生麻烦,我在我的另一篇文章中也提到《.NET连接Oracle数据库的错误,pl/sql中的myobjects过滤器 》),此时你只能用这种方法改变所有者。导出表结构: Tools(工具)-->Export User Objects(导出用户对象) -->选择要导出的表(包括Sequence等)-->.sql文件,导出的 阅读全文
posted @ 2014-03-18 16:57 柴长俊 阅读(161) 评论(0) 推荐(0) 编辑

oracle表连接

摘要: 一个SQL语句的关联表超过两个,那么连接的顺序如何呢?ORACLE首先连接其中的两个表,产生一个结果集;然后将产生的结果集与下一个表再进行关联;继续这个过程,直到所有的表都连接完成;最后产生所需的数据,,本文将主要从以下几个典型的例子来分析Oracle表的几种不同连接方式: 1. 相等连接 通过两个表具有相同意义的列,可以建立相等连接条件。 只有连接列上在两个表中都出现且值相等的行才会出现在查询结果中。 例 查询员工信息以及对应的员工所在的部门信息;SELECT * FROM EMP,DEPT;SELECT * FROM EMP,DEPTWHERE EMP.DEPTNO = DEPT.DEPT 阅读全文
posted @ 2014-03-18 10:43 柴长俊 阅读(127) 评论(0) 推荐(0) 编辑

scott用户解锁

摘要: 装完了Oracle 10g数据库,忘了给scott账户解锁。这时可以在sql plus工具里(开始|所有程序||应用程序开发|SQL Plus),也可以在控制台通过命令行给scott账户解锁。 在第一种情况下,以system账户+自己安装时设置的密码,登录SQL Plus,然后使用命令“alter user scott account unlock;”来解锁。解完以后,使用下面的命令来查看:"select username,account_status from dba_users;",可以看到scott账户已经解锁,但是状态还是“expired”(密码过期)的意思。没关系 阅读全文
posted @ 2014-03-18 10:33 柴长俊 阅读(197) 评论(0) 推荐(0) 编辑

finereport报表部署

摘要: 下文介绍有关使用FineReportJava报表软件打war包及部署的有关知识war包:是做好一个web应用后,通常是网站打成包部署到容器中jar用法说明先打开命令提示符在运行筐里执行cmd命令用法:jar {ctxu}[vfm0Mi] [jar-文件] [manifest-文件] [-C目录]文件名...选项:-c创建新的存档 -t列出存档内容的列表 -x展开存档中的命名的(或所有的〕文件 -u更新已存在的存档 -v生成详细输出到标准输出上 -f指定存档文件名 -m包含来自标明文件的标明信息 -0只存储方式;未用ZIP压缩格式 -M不产生所有项的清单(manifest〕文件 -i为指定的ja 阅读全文
posted @ 2013-12-12 10:20 柴长俊 阅读(542) 评论(0) 推荐(1) 编辑